Trump Bolsters Ukraine with Additional Patriot Systems: A Testament to U.S Commitment

Exhaustion from the ongoing conflict has seeped into the American consciousness, bearing an influence on international relations, especially with respect to Ukraine. The invaluable support from President Trump’s administration tends to vacillate, yet each policy shift is taken seriously by Ukrainian military officials and analysts. Just recently, President Trump decided to buttress the supportive stance by furnishing Ukraine with additional Patriot missile systems, improving the country’s already strained air defense forces.

Although this change of policy was met with reserved enthusiasm in Kyiv, it still sparked hope among the officials amid the swings in U.S. foreign policy. Ukraine’s current president, Volodymyr Zelensky, recognized the need for stronger internal measures, focusing on amplifying domestic weapons production, ensuring a degree of military independence.

Many in Ukraine were quick to applaud President Trump’s decision, acknowledging that the international geopolitical landscape is fluid. As one Ukrainian aviation expert remarked, ‘What holds true today may not necessarily stand tomorrow.’ Therefore, the emphasis on localizing weapon production in Ukraine arose from the desire for a more autonomous defense strategy.

With about 40 percent of weaponry in use on the battlefield and in air defense systems being produced domestically, Ukraine has made significant progress in its attempts at self-reliance. However, it is expected that the country will need to lean on Western arsenals for some time yet.

When the intended transfer of additional Patriot systems to Ukraine was announced, President Zelensky expressed his gratitude to both the United States and European nations committed to financing the initiative. He affirmed, ‘Our team, the United States, Germany, and Norway have been instrumental in setting the course towards a new decision on Patriots.’

Zelensky reinforced that this display of cooperation could yield great results concerning national security. He saw the added defense systems as not only boosting battlefield capabilities but also sending a signal of continuous international support.

The increased supply of Patriots to Ukraine is not just about enhancing specific defense sites, the concept carries wider implications. The continuation of this support signifies a beacon of hope that could potentially alter Russia’s outlook on the peace talk proceedings brokered by the Trump administration.

These discussions, previously dismissed by the Ukrainians as unfruitful, might gain a new sheen of optimism with this latest reveal. A director of advocacy at a center in Kyiv lauded, ‘Today’s announcement is President Trump’s most assertive stride for peace in Ukraine to date. It could save a significant number of Ukrainian lives.’

The conflict in Ukraine has been a grim tale of attrition, with Russia making bloody but relentless advances in the Eastern regions of the country. This intensified aggression involves an array of tactics including highly destructive missile attacks, which the Patriots systems could intercept effectively.

The frequency of attacks has also ramped up recently, extending to several cities across the country, causing widespread damage and chaos. Moreover, the assaults are not limited to traditional firepower; cutting-edge war machinery, like drones, have also become an alarming part of the onslaught.

These mass drone strikes occur regularly, approximately once or twice per week, creating a sense of incessant unease. Therefore, augmenting Ukraine’s defense arsenal with the advanced Patriot systems seems a prudent step in safeguarding its territories against such attacks.

However, it is also critical to acknowledge that though this reinforcement in defense is a valuable asset, it is not an all-encompassing solution. As it stands, despite the Patriots’ effectiveness, drones will remain a substantial challenge for the foreseeable future.
